İdris Yakut is a scholar working on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Surgery and Psychiatry and Mental health. According to data from OpenAlex, İdris Yakut has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 41 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, 5 papers in Surgery and 2 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health. Recurrent topics in İdris Yakut’s work include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(3 papers), Cardiovascular Function and Risk Factors (2 papers) and Acute Myocardial Infarction Research (2 papers). İdris Yakut is often cited by papers focused on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(3 papers), Cardiovascular Function and Risk Factors (2 papers) and Acute Myocardial Infarction Research (2 papers). İdris Yakut coll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ye, United States and Kazakhstan. İdris Yakut's co-authors include Serdar Gökhan Nurkoç, Mehmet Kadri Akboğa, Rıdvan Yalçin, Çağrı Yayla, Kevser Gülcihan Balcı, Sefa Ünal, Elif Hande Özcan Çetin, Ali Kemal Kalkan, Mehmet Ertürk and Orhan Maden and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Medicine, Angiology and Diagnostics.
